## Environment Variables: Profile Store Sharding

Plugin authors targeting the Hollowmere platform should know that the user-profile store is now sharded across twelve partitions by account hash. Plugins must never compute shard placement themselves; always route reads and writes through the Shardgate proxy, configured via `SHARDGATE_ENDPOINT`. The proxy authenticates each plugin process using a credential that you define in your env file on this line:

vault entry, fadup-tagag: RELAY_SECRET8=2fd92179

# Formulon Sandbox — Environments

Formulon evaluates user-supplied formulas in isolated interpreters. Three environments: dev (no isolation limits, local only), staging (prod-like limits, synthetic tenants), prod (strict). Memory caps, eval timeouts, and the allowed-function list differ per environment — never copy prod limits into dev, it breaks the test suite. For this week's sync: prod limits were tightened after the recursion incident. Current prod values are these.

config for bahop-baduf:
[kasion]
team = lamath
access_code = ac_d807e5
host = kasion.paliqcloud.corp
port = 4000
owner = julix.tamvan
peer = frair.qorvelsoft.local

Notes from Tuesday's ops huddle — Graymere reservoir samples

Quick recap for the warehouse side: the field team is dropping off twelve water samples from Graymere reservoir late this afternoon, all in the chilled blue cases. These need to stay in the cold room overnight — the lab flagged that anything above eight degrees wrecks the results, so please check the cooler thermostat when they arrive. Pick-up is booked for first thing tomorrow, and the samples travel as one sealed batch. The confidential courier hand-over instruction sits below.

dispatch memo: the sorius tamius courier leaves the praeth ledger at gate 4873 under passcode 928014

## Runbook: Streetfill Autocomplete — Degraded Suggestions

If the Streetfill address autocomplete widget starts returning junk suggestions, don't panic — it's almost always the Lanemark index lagging. Check the indexer heartbeat first, then bounce the suggestion workers one at a time so users on the Corvello storefront don't notice. If that doesn't fix it, ping whoever's on call before touching the ranking weights. The values the widget loads at startup are listed below.

service settings:
holix:
  log_level: debug
  metrics_host: metrics.holix.qorvelsys.internal
  pin: 5386
  pool_size: 16